AB 144 Fax Drive

This bill essentially comes up every few years but since this bill almost made it, it was introduced this year and there is an attempt to remove the issues found in this bill. It bans so much that it effectively removes all your 2a rights with a few tweeks except in your home.

Right now the action items are a fax drive to members of the public safety committee. We hope to get as much registered opposition as we can against this bill.


It is time to start faxing and voicing your opposition to defend your right to self-defense. AB 144 effectivly removes your right to defend yourself in a public setting, and creates no resolution of the current problematic CCW processes.
